Output 66aa06307b97d1660157cb77296cbffd1a5084603981afd301c6b42e481de44e:1

value
220927854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ab4e1570ec09387554caef3760f2a05725f38f2 OP_EQUAL
address
3HFdUw85iRT8Qf3ErGimh1mnY65vxQqhs4
transaction
66aa06307b97d1660157cb77296cbffd1a5084603981afd301c6b42e481de44e
spent
true